| Term | Definition |
| mass | similar to weight; the amount of matter in an object |
| substance | something that has weight and takes up space or the material something is made of |
| texture | the look and feel of something, especially its roughness or smoothness |
| absorb | to soak up or to take in |
| associative property | used in addition and multiplication only; means you can group in any way without changing the answer ex: 1+ (2 +3) = (1+2) + 3 and 2 x (4 x 3) = (2 x 4 ) x3 |
| prime | a number that has exactly two factors: 1 and itself |
| composite | a number that has more than two factors |
| multiple | The product of a given number and another number, for example 4 x 2 = 8, so 8 is a multiple of 4, as are 12, 16, 20, etc. |
| product | the answer to a multiplication problem |
| factor | numbers multiplied together to get a product |
